General Remarks And Location - This is a rare opportunity to purchase a small parcel of land on the very edge of Gerrans village adjoining the narrow unmade lane leading down to Polingey Creek. It will be of particular interest to those living nearby in both Gerrans and Portscatho wanting a parcel of land for an allotment, orchard or possibly conservation purposes. It is a tranquil haven well away from passing traffic and in an area where such parcels of land are at a premium.
The villages of Gerrans and neighbouring Portscatho between them offer a good range of facilities including two public houses, social club, galleries, post office and general store, primary school and even a doctors surgery. The village is situated approximately five miles from St. Mawes which has a regular foot passenger ferry service to Falmouth. The city of Truro is approximately sixteen miles by road but there is also a short cut route via the King Harry Ferry. Sailing facilities are available at nearby Percuil, there are a variety of beaches in the area whilst coastal and inland walks abound and most of which are owned and protected by the National Trust.
The Land - This is comprised in one gently sloping enclosure which is currently totally overgrown. There are however a number of fruit trees and a stream which flows within the boundary. Close to the access lane there are the remains of an old garden shed previously used for the storage of tools etc. The land extends to 0.57 of an acre or thereabouts.
